  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message DSENG038 - & is not a valid function ?
    The SAP error message DSENG038 typically indicates that there is an issue with a function or method that is being called in your ABAP program or in a data service context. The error message suggests that the function being referenced is not recognized as a valid function, which can occur for several reasons.
    Possible Causes:
    
    Typographical Error: There may be a typo in the function name or the function might not exist in the specified context.
    Function Module Not Activated: The function module you are trying to call may not be activated or may not exist in the system.
    Authorization Issues: The user executing the function may not have the necessary authorizations to access the function.
    Incorrect Namespace: The function might be in a different namespace or package that is not accessible in the current context.
